Backflow preventer installation services involve setting up specialized devices designed to protect potable water supplies from contamination caused by reverse water flow. These devices are typically installed at points where water lines connect to external systems, such as irrigation systems, fire suppression systems, or industrial processes. The installation process requires careful placement and connection to ensure the backflow preventer functions correctly, preventing contaminated water from flowing back into the main water supply. Proper installation by experienced professionals helps ensure the device operates effectively and complies with local plumbing codes.

This service addresses common problems associated with backflow incidents, including the potential contamination of drinking water due to cross-connections between clean water lines and polluted sources. Without a properly installed backflow preventer, pollutants such as fertilizers, chemicals, or bacteria can flow back into the water supply, posing health risks. Installing a backflow preventer helps property owners mitigate these risks by providing a reliable barrier that stops reverse flow, maintaining the safety and quality of the water supply.

Installation Costs - The cost for installing a backflow preventer typically ranges from $300 to $900, depending on the system size and complexity. For example, a basic residential unit may cost around $350, while more extensive setups could reach $1,200. Prices vary based on local labor rates and property specifics.

Material Expenses - The price of backflow preventer units generally falls between $50 and $300. Smaller residential models tend to be on the lower end, while commercial-grade devices may cost more. Material costs are influenced by the type and quality of the preventer selected.

Labor Charges - Labor fees for backflow preventer installation typically range from $150 to $600. Factors affecting costs include accessibility of the installation site and the complexity of connecting to existing plumbing. Rates can differ among local service providers.

Additional Fees - Additional costs such as permits, inspection, or site preparation can add $50 to $200 to the overall expense. What is a backflow preventer? A backflow preventer is a device installed in plumbing systems to prevent contaminated water from flowing backward into the clean water supply.

Why is backflow preventer installation important? Installing a backflow preventer helps protect drinking water from potential pollutants and ensures compliance with local plumbing codes.

How do professionals install a backflow preventer? Local plumbing service providers typically assess the system, select the appropriate device, and install it according to local regulations and standards.

Can a backflow preventer be installed outdoors? Yes, many backflow preventers are installed outdoors, especially in irrigation systems, but a professional will determine the best location for proper functionality.

How often should a backflow preventer be inspected or maintained? Regular inspections and maintenance are recommended to ensure proper operation, with schedules varying based on local requirements and usage conditions.
